Why we do it
Blind and visually impaired people are more likely to be socially isolated, to take less exercise, to have poor health, and to have less income.
Unlike sighted people, we can’t just get on a bike and ride.
​
We are enriching and changing lives by bringing the joy of cycling, friendship and shared experience to visually impaired and sighted people.

Why we need your support
Every year we need to cover our costs of insurance; storage; bike repair, maintenance and accessories; replacement bikes; affiliations; training; and transportation.
Covering our costs means that everyone rides with us at no cost. This reduces barriers to participation and improves accessibility.
